Welcome to the vibrant Downtown Area and Alamitos Beach in Long Beach, California, where coastal charm meets urban sophistication! Nestled within Los Angeles County, this dynamic region is a delightful blend of sun-soaked beaches, bustling streets, and a rich cultural tapestry that invites you to explore and enjoy life to the fullest.

Downtown Long Beach is a thriving hub of activity, offering an eclectic mix of dining, shopping, and entertainment options. Stroll along the waterfront promenade, where you can indulge in delicious cuisine at trendy restaurants, shop at boutique stores, or unwind at one of the many parks that dot the area. The Long Beach Convention Center and the iconic Aquarium of the Pacific are just a stone's throw away, making this area perfect for both residents and visitors alike.

Just a short distance away, Alamitos Beach beckons with its picturesque shoreline and inviting atmosphere. This coastal enclave is ideal for those who enjoy outdoor activities, whether it's sunbathing on the soft sands, taking a leisurely bike ride along the beach path, or enjoying a sunset stroll with the sound of waves lapping at your feet. The community here is friendly and welcoming, creating a sense of belonging that is hard to resist.

For those considering a home in this sought-after area, it’s important to note that many residences come with permit-required parking features, ensuring that you have a secure and convenient place for your vehicle. Whether you’re looking for a chic downtown loft or a cozy beachside bungalow, Downtown Long Beach and Alamitos Beach offer a variety of options to suit your lifestyle. Own a piece of Long Beach history at the iconic Temple Lofts, a landmark 1927 Greek Revival building in the heart of Downtown Long Beach. Among the largest residences in the building, this expansive loft offers approximately 2,236 square feet of living space with soaring concrete ceilings, polished concrete floors, expansive windows, two bedrooms, one bathroom, two secured subterranean parking spaces, and a private balcony. Located just blocks from Pine Avenue, The Pike, the East Village Arts District, the Convention Center, waterfront dining, shopping, and entertainment, this home blends historic architecture with contemporary urban living. The open-concept floor plan offers expansive living areas with flexible space for a home office, media room, creative studio, or guest accommodations. The chef's kitchen features a Viking professional range and vent hood, Bosch dishwasher, Viking refrigerator, granite countertops, high-gloss cabinetry, and abundant lighting. Additional features include HVAC, in-unit laundry, dual-pane windows, adjustable track lighting, floating display shelving, and preserved industrial architectural details throughout. Residents enjoy secured access, a landscaped outdoor entertainment deck with lounge seating, fire pit, spa, BBQ areas, a clubhouse with kitchen and billiards, a fitness center, guest parking, and beautifully maintained common areas. Temple Lofts offers one of Downtown Long Beach's most distinctive residential settings, combining historic character, generous living space, and a walkable location near the city's best dining, entertainment, arts, and waterfront attractions.
